“The board of directors reviews and approves the executive director's annual salary, with no participation by the executive director or other interested persons. The executive director's salary is established using comparable data for similarly qualified persons in functionally comparable positions at similar nonprofits; consideration of roles and responsibilities of the executive director; and cost of living data. Comparable market data is obtained from salary surveys and form 990s filed by comparable not-for-profit organizations. Discussions and decisions regarding the compensation are documented in executive committee meeting minutes. The executive director also receives reimbursements for routine, reasonable, and documented expenses incurred during the year under an accountable plan. The executive director travels throughout our service area. The organization has a travel policy that caps reimbursement levels and requires low-budget travel.”
“A line item budget is approved by the board of directors annually. The board approves the overall salaries and benefits expenses. Discussions and decisions regarding the budget are documented in board meeting minutes. The executive director reviews and approves the salaries of other officers or key employees, with no participation by the interested persons, in accordance with the annual budget approved by the board. The executive director establishes salaries using comparable data for similarly qualified persons in functionally comparable positions at similar nonprofits; consideration of roles and responsibilities of the officer or key employee; and cost of living data. Comparable market data is obtained from salary surveys and form 990s filed by comparable not-for- profit organizations.”

“Ten (10) volunteer victim advocates provided advocacy and support services, including immediate crisis intervention on-scene or answering the hotline, as well as court advocacy and accompaniment. Volunteer victim advocates donated 2,808 hours over 200 hours of training and continuing education. Forty-three (43) event volunteers donated 186 hours to assist with special events, fundraisers, and awareness projects. Volunteers for youth programs and projects, including high school mentors, presenters for youth programs, and adult coaches, totaled sixteen (16) volunteers who donated 680 hours. The board of directors serve on a volunteer basis, with 7 total individuals for the year, providing 79 hours for meeting attendance, participation at special events, strategic planning work sessions, and attendance at board training workshops.”
“Archuleta county victim assistance program, inc. (acvap), dba: rise above violence, a non-profit organization established in 1996, is a community- based program that intervenes, responds, and prevents incidents of domestic violence, sexual assault, and other interpersonal violence through the provision of advocacy, support, and education services throughout archuleta county. Rise promotes the belief that all people have the right to live free from violence. A total of 449 victims were provided victim assistance services in 2022, with advocates answering 2,531 calls for help and support. 77 victims received crisis intervention in person and another 129 via the 24-hour hotline; 52 victims received assistance to file protection orders. Court advocacy, updates, and accompaniment to court hearings occurred 1,196 times to ensure victim knowledge and utilization of rights occurred for criminal and civil justice cases. Beyond direct victim services, rise works to prevent violence through educational awareness initiatives, with a major focus on outreaching youth. 669 students participated in 238 violence prevention presentations, including youth rise leadership, bullying prevention, and bystander intervention. 87 professional allies and community members were provided 29 specialized training workshops and community awareness. Trainings and community education projects raise awareness and skills for the general public and allied responders on domestic, dating, and sexual violence dynamics, trends, and responses particular to their profession or for general knowledge.”

“Board-designated net assets provide for an operating reserve. This reserve is intended to be used for operations if needed due to unexpected circumstances, such as reductions in grant funding and contributions. The board of directors has variance power over the ultimate use of the board- designated operating reserves. Because the board has control, these reserves are included in the net assets without donor restrictions of the organization.”
